General Note:
Originally released in 1951.

Based on the play by Tennessee Williams as presented on the stage by Irene Mayer Selznick.

Special features include: Movie and audio outtakes; Marlon Brando screen test; Feature-length profile Elia Kazan: a director's journey; Documentaries: A streetcar on Broadway, A streetcar in Hollywood, Censorship and desire, North and the music of the south, An actor named Brando.

Included on the American Film Institute's list of America's 100 greatest movies, "AFI's 100 years, 100 movies"--AFI website.
Abstract:
Set in the French Quarter of New Orleans during the restless years following WWII, this is a story of Blanche DuBois, a fragile and neurotic woman on a desperate prowl for someplace in the world to call her own.
